To keep track of each user’s favourite articles you could store the post IDs of the articles in the $wpdb->usermeta table with a simple plugin.
Such a plugin would use the add_user_meta(), get_user_meta() and delete_user_meta() functions to store and retrieve the IDs to/from the database.
Related Posts:
- How to provide a plugin which requires CMB2 (plugin dependencies)?
- How organize uploaded media in WP?
- Front-end CSS Library for plugin [closed]
- Import MS-Access data file to make the searchable page
- Building a Article Library within WP?
- Share common libraries across multiple themes/plugins
- How to add multiple versions of the same featured image for SEO reasons?
- How do I increase the 255 character limit on the ‘description’ field for link library links?
- wp.media update options and force render on uploader
- Automatically install wordpress plugin at theme activation
- How to run Two WordPress blogs with different themes and with single database and same content
- Installing Facebook comment plug in without loosing all previous wordpress comments?
- How to show custom message once on plugin activation?
- How to notify users of blog updates a la Admin Plugin Update notifications?
- wp_schedule_event / cron_schedules – custom recurrence time not working in Plugin
- How to set “with_front’=>false” to a plugin-generated cpt?
- plugin shortcodes not working on custom theme- unsure how to fix
- How ( and mostly at what time ) can i prevent the alternate cron from running?
- What is the function to get plugin base url in multisite?
- Change “From” name in MailChimp STS plugin [closed]
- PDF download – use wordpress functions
- How to add Edit | Delete button on rows?
- Multiple Domains with Single WordPress Install
- API to filter new user registration $POST data?
- Set cookie then immediantly refresh the page
- Possible htaccess configuration issue for HTTPS websites by WP Fastest Cache plugin? [closed]
- How to Display a Plugin function (content) on frontpage using index.php
- How can I disable the multisite feature of WordPress 3.0?
- How to translate __(”) strings in admin [closed]
- link bbpress forum discussion to blogposts
- WordPress comments not appearing in blog posts, likely because of Redux template. Could I fix this with a plugin that adds a comment form as a block? [closed]
- trying to get user info in plugin
- How to install/enable mediaelement.js plugins in WordPress
- CampaignMonitor for WooCommerce – Move subscribe button [closed]
- Calendar Plugins – Featured Widget [closed]
- External Domain on WordPress Multisite
- Customize permalink wordpress category id
- Translation for the plugin using redux framework does not work
- Re use the list table for a custom post type on another page
- How to add subcategories to the blogroll?
- Customize The Events Calendar to Include an Option to Expand for More Events Listings
- How to display price including tax with formatting?
- Does the lazyload plugin make this server disks busy?
- Load Javascript from Plugin in One Page Only?
- How does one include the JQuery UI plugin to wordpress and enque it correctly in a plugin form?
- the_post hook is not firing for me
- Invalid plugin installation directory, Google Analytics [closed]
- Create WordPress posts from JSON array using plugin in admin
- Custom url rewriting
- Add filter on html tags,attributes on specific function in wordpress
- Why are my WordPress store items showing up in duplicates?
- output html on post or page from custom plugin [closed]
- To perform the requested action, WordPress needs to access your web > server
- WordPress Object Oriented plugin development [closed]
- CMB2 – array_search or in_array from repeat_group and comma separated values
- Change Header (Logo) Based on Login
- Image Galleries for website migrated from .com to .org
- How to have free shipping for WooCommerce Membership members
- Can i use init hook for API purpose?
- JSON API Plugin not showing Attachments id reused
- Shortcode and variable
- Loading by Ajax a plugin that also uses Ajax
- How can i list random author?
- exec-PHP shows output at bottom of page
- How to get values from network settings panel?
- Elementor Combined all Sections into 1 Text Editor
- Adding plugin editing capability for Author
- Creating New Dynamic Fields for a Certificate (Number Generation, Code Referencing, and more)
- Getting current user data with MySQL statement
- how to validate input field in wordpress generated with wpform plugin
- Remove custom taxonomy name from the slug – Custom Post Type UI
- WordPress plugin download-after-email issue
- Custom shortcode being shown in WPBakery backend rather than the block
- myStickymenu hide on scroll up to certain Y values
- How can I write code in a plugin for my child theme that will allow me to use remove_action() based on if the current page is the home page?
- How to show a message to a user?
- WP-admin plugin installation via FTP silently fails on shared hosting
- Is it possible to restrict content in wordpress?
- Prefix of $wpdb does not worked and does not displayed
- Custom Widget not Available after Plugin Installation
- How to allow customers to input a text as a product variation *and* charge per character?
- “Tree view” for wp_dropdown_categories() markup
- How to display single arbitrary facebook post with a shortcode?
- Best way for overwriting plugin css with custom one
- Can I have a link within a WP UI Spoiler
- WordPress plugin not eching popular posts
- My first plugin doesn’t save the data in options
- How can i do custom author list?
- Response from Php File to Ajax is not getting sent
- Plugin Admin Page Ajax-Admin call returning 0, URL set correctly. Implemented localized scripts but did not fix it
- Call a function with href
- WooCommerce custom query and paging: Not Found error
- BuddyPress group filter
- How can I convert a complete bootstrap template into a WordPress template? [closed]
- How to avoid conflict between plugin and its edited version?
- Move a single Plugin [closed]
- WP Donation Form with custom payment API
- The Best Multilanguage Plugin supporting the FSE [closed]
- warning wp session
- Google Books Lookup & Auto FIll